Webmasterpro.com.ua - первый украинский сайт о поисковых системах. Оптимизация сайта в поисковиках, поисковая раскрутка. Хостинг

Реклама на сайте

WebmasterPro рекомендует:
Платная оптимизация
Создание сайтов
Обмен ссылками
 
Общение на WebmasterPro
Яндекс, Рамблер, Апорт
Google и другие
Общие вопросы поисковых систем
Продвижение сайта
Покритикуем Ваш сайт?
HTML, CSS, JavaScript
Вопросы хостинга
Хостинг
Платный хостинг
Бесплатный хостинг

Регистрация доменов

Статьи
Яндекс
Google
Все поисковые системы
Баннерная реклама
Общие вопросы рекламы
Реклама в интернет
Маркетинг в интернет
Website management
Email-маркетинг
Почтовые рассылки
Спам и борьба с ним
Разработка сайта
Веб-дизайн
Usability
Каскадные таблицы стилей
HTML
Базы данных
Таблицы
MySQL
CGI
xDSL
Партнерские программы
Электронная коммерция
Выбор хостинга
Доменные имена
Провайдеры
Сервера
А также
Каталог сайтов
Партнерские программы
Платный хостинг
Регистрация доменов
Платный хостинг


 Хотите, чтобы Ваш сайт покритиковали? - добро пожаловать на форум WebmasterPro!

Чем примечателен форум? Здесь Вы можете:
- обсудить вопросы продвижения сайта в поисковых системах: разделы Яндекс... и Google...;
- позволить другим покритиковать Ваш сайт - раздел критика сайтов;
- найти или предложить работу для вебмастера, а также обсудить потенциал бизнеса в интернет
- просто поговорить с хорошими людьми :-)

Образцы дизайна: эволюционный шаг в управлении сложными сайтами

Дата публикации: 04/03/2004
Категория: Разработка сайта
Версия для печати

Джед Спул

Как обеспечить высокое качество дизайна каждой страницы, когда web-сайтом организации занимаются сотни авторов. Особенно, если эти мастера ранее никогда не занимались разработкой интернет-страниц?

С этой проблемой сталкиваются очень многие компании, пытаясь при этом безуспешно применять огромное количество различных методик, таких как централизация процесса утверждения дизайна сайта, стандартизация шаблонов и использование справочника стилей. Однако есть технология, вызывающая интерес и обращающая на себя особое внимание – образцы дизайна сайтов.

Проблема: У семи нянек….

Для начала приведем несколько типичных примеров:

  •   Один из наших клиентов, компания-производитель оборудования для малых предприятий с количеством работающих 57000 по всему миру. В прошлом году более чем 3000 служащих участвовали в разработке содержания корпоративного сайта. Люди из различных подразделений компании, таких как финансовый отдел, отдел персонала и производственный отдел создавали страницы, предназначенные для пользования другими сотрудниками. Однако, едва ли многие из работников используют эти страницы вне работы. И такие явления – не редкость.
  • Компания по производству полупроводников. 300 сотрудников являются постоянными соавторами корпоративного web-сайта, причем уровень подготовки этих людей в области web-дизайна варьируется от нулевого до весьма слабого.
  • Фирма, предоставляющая финансовые услуги. Здесь свыше 250 авторов сайта.

Когда в каждой из этих организаций были созданы централизованные команды разработчиков, определенно они были в меньшинстве. В большинстве случаев такой коллектив состоял всего из 2-3 человек, на плечи которых возлагалась ответственность за поддержку всех web-страниц в рабочем состоянии. Сотрудники этих команд признались, что они даже не представляли, какое большое количество страниц будет в их ведении и что сотни (если не тысячи) страниц лично они никогда не видели. Теперь они были ответственны за каждую из этих страниц.

Каждая команда столкнулась с одной и той же сложной задачей: как поддерживать работу сотен разработчиков на одном сайте? Как можно помочь этим людям начать правильно начать разрабатывать дизайн, удобный обычному пользователю? Как помочь им избежать ошибок, создающих проблемы и дополнительную работу для, и без того, перегруженного персонала?

Когда не помогают проверенные методы

И хотя команды разработчиков из вышеперечисленных трех организаций никогда не встречались (и не знают о существовании друг друга), можно было бы сказать, что они работали вместе. Каждый коллектив пытался проводить в жизнь одни и те же решения, к сожалению практически безрезультатно.

Сначала в каждой организации попытались централизовать web-дизайн, создав единый коллектив разработчиков, своего рода клиринговую палату (по аналогии с биржей). Каждый работник, предоставляя какой-либо раздел для сайта, прежде всего, должен был получить одобрение одного из сотрудников команды разработчиков. И хотя у централизованной команды вовсе не было цели стать подобием полиции, все же, необходимость сокращать объем информации, предоставленной для добавления на сайт, заставляет их быть жесткими со своими коллегами. Неизбежно, вся эта работа терпит фиаско, как только начинает не соответствовать целям организации .

На пути упорядочения, систематизации работы с корпоративным web-сайтом были попытки применять различные подходы, в частности, один из них – подготовка шаблонов для авторов. Суть идеи - обеспечить наиболее простой и понятный «отправной пункт» для каждого соавтора сайта, что-то вроде технологии, гарантирующей в итоге удовлетворительный дизайн. Но вскоре обнаружился серьезный недостаток этого подхода: в работе над web-страницей у каждого автора свои специфические цели и задачи, которые, соответственно, нуждаются в индивидуальных, а возможно и нестандартных решениях . Таким образом, поддерживая множество уникальных решений, шаблоны очень быстро становились громоздкими и в итоге подобное стремление привести все требования к общему знаменателю, дизайн сайта в целом оказывался некачественным.

После провала политики использования шаблонов, следующим шагом было – создание особого документа – справочника стилей/указаний. Цель такого метода была проста – дать многочисленным разработчикам протестированные и утвержденные правила. Эта система предполагала, что если все разработчики будут следовать прописанным в утвержденном документе правилам, великолепный дизайн страниц обеспечен.

Получив такой справочный документ, сотрудники, уполномоченные вносить изменения на страницы, облегченно вздохнули. Ведь для них важно знать наиболее эффективные технологии и способы их применения, дабы не заниматься изобретением велосипеда. Однако, это решение также не работало. Дело в том, что очень многие из указаний, содержащихся в справочнике, были неприменимы в конкретных рабочих ситуациях. Какие-то из этих инструкций были слишком абстрактны, какие-то - слишком двусмысленны для эффективного использования при решении определенной задачи. Вследствие этого сотрудники быстро отказались от использования справочника, вернувшись к привычным для них способам разработки страниц, основанным на интуиции и на собственном понимании того, что будет правильным в той или иной ситуации.

То есть, в конце концов, они пришли к тому, с чего начинали – сотни авторов вносят свои изменения в сайт, как считают нужным и настолько качественно, насколько позволяет опыт и квалификация, не имея при этом никаких советов и инструкций относительно разработки дизайна. Конечно, в такой ситуации шансы на то, что свершится чудо, и страница вдруг окажется, разработанной профессионально - невелики, поэтому большинство страниц в итоге оказывались разработанными на уровне ниже среднего.

Новая надежда – образцы дизайна

Проблема с шаблонами и справочником инструкций в том, что они страдают некоторой ограниченностью, решают лишь часть проблемы, связанной с разработкой Интернет-страницы. Метод шаблонов может дать людям стартовою точку, некоторый алгоритм, и полагается при этом на то, что при создании шаблонов была учтена основная задача разработки страницы, что зачастую не так. Метод использования инструкций предназначен для применения к какой-либо специфической проблеме, которая существует у разработчика в данный момент . (Однако, часто, как было уже описано выше, именно в специфических ситуациях этот метод не работал).

Конечно, профессиональные, опытные разработчики, занимающиеся дизайном web-сайтов, способны использовать наиболее эффективные решения и могут работать в условиях недостатка информации. Но, несомненно, сотрудники, ранее никогда не занимавшиеся разработкой web-страниц, нуждаются в дополнительных инструкциях. И это тот случай, когда образцы дизайна могут оказать незаменимую помощь.

Образцы дизайна представляют собой документ, описывающий специфические вопросы разработки Интернет-страниц, такие как, например, внешний вид экрана с именем пользователя и разработка новой учетной записи.

Типичная модель дизайна описывает следующие моменты:

  • конкретную ситуацию;

  • решение, соответствующее только этой ситуации;

  • обоснование выбранного решения;

  • модели, соответствующие данному решению;

  • другие важные детали, такие как результаты usability -тестов.

Хотя о системе образцов было написано очень много, пожалуй, лучший источник, по этой теме: "Разработка сайтов", Дуглас K . Ван Дайн, Джеймс A . Ландей и Джейсон Хонг. Эта книга посвящена главным образом web-сайтам, предлагая 90 хорошо продуманных образцов, на которых может основываться, по сути, любой коллектив разработчиков. Эти модели учитывают множество наиболее часто встречающихся вопросов дизайна, от выбора наименований страниц до использования карты сайта.

Различия между методами образцов дизайна, шаблонами и справочником инструкций заключаются в принципиальных подходах к дизайну. Образцы символизируют желаемое поведение (такое как "Это дизайн, позволяющий пользователям входить в систему"), тогда как шаблоны описывают тип страницы ("Это страница входа в систему") и инструкции отражают направления, которым необходимо следовать ("Убедитесь, что ярлыки левее или выше поля ввода").

Мы заинтересовались, так как с нашей точки зрения образцы дизайна предлагают существенные преимущества перед традиционными шаблонами и инструкциями:

  • Образцы дизайна описывают отдельные элементы разработки web-страниц, тогда как шаблоны обычно описывают всю страницу. Разработчикам часто требуется смешивать и сочетать различные элементы дизайна на одной странице . И , чтобы соответствовать каждому потенциально возможному требованию, нужно создавать отдельный шаблон для каждой возможной комбинации элементов. Вместо этого разработчик может просто выбирать отдельные образцы, необходимые для определенной страницы, это похоже на то, как шеф-повар подбирает определенные закуски, главные блюда и десерты для формирования меню.
  • Сборники инструкций, как правило, отличаются краткостью и составляют часто не более чем параграф или два, тогда как образцы обычно занимают много страниц, описывая гораздо больше деталей. Образцы дизайна объясняют проблемные вопросы, описывая выбранные для каждой ситуации решения, приводят обоснование того или иного варианта и рассматривают альтернативные возможности (указывающие на соответствующие образцы).
  • В теле описания образцов команда разработчиков может обсуждать целесообразность того или иного выбора. Это дает отдельным авторам понятные, обоснованные рекомендации, вместе с тем предоставляя возможность работать гибко, отклоняясь от рекомендаций, если того требует контекст ситуации.

Что наиболее интересно в методе образцов дизайна, это, пожалуй, то, что он в корне меняет суть взаимоотношений команды дизайнеров с другими авторами. Эта технология предполагает отношения равноправного сотрудничества: многочисленные авторы страниц будут создавать качественный дизайн с помощью системы образцов дизайна с одной стороны, а также опыта и профессионализма разработчиков, с другой стороны.

При обосновании выбора того или иного варианта, и обсуждении альтернативных подходов, образцы становятся универсальным инструментом для команды разработчиков, в отличие от системы традиционных централизованных директивных сообщений, имеющих место при осуществлении методов шаблонов и инструкций. Это позволяет снизить вероятность возникновения конфликтов между профессиональной командой разработчиков и большим количеством сотрудников, являющихся соавторами сайта.

Создание библиотеки

Подобно шаблонам и инструкциям, образцы требуют серьезных усилий по созданию библиотеки. Однако, в отличие от своих коллег, никак не связанных с дизайном, члены профессиональной команды разработчиков сайта и другие авторы web-страниц могут распределить работу между собой.

Недавно мы узнали от одного клиента, что они собираются предпринять оригинальный подход к созданию библиотеки моделей дизайна. Используя модели Ван Дайна-Ландея-Хонга в качестве исходного пункта, команда разработчиков предложила пятидесяти наиболее продвинутым авторам страниц создавать одну модель в неделю в течение месяца. Каждого специалиста попросили также прописывать по два образца каждую неделю . Этот план позволяет создать и прописать приблизительно 200 новых образцов, обеспечивая описание наиболее важных элементов сайта.

Другие же компании заимствовали старую технологию создания библиотеки: «кто, чем богат» Они устраивают постоянные собрания с сотрудниками-авторами Интернет-страниц, предлагая каждому человеку представить на встрече один образец. С тех пор описание образцов – одно из самых нетрудоемких и простых заданий для каждого сотрудника. К тому же, эта система действует, не загружая излишне кого-либо из профессиональных разработчиков.

Так как образцы больше похожи на документы, описывающие стандартную инженерную спецификацию дизайна, нежели на сборник правил, то их, соответственно, и проще разработать. Организация, создавшая уже сотни web-страниц нуждается только в том, чтобы прописать в документах уже осуществленные разработки, воссоздавая, таким образом, первоначальный набор моделей. Со временем, коллектив разработчиков может делать дальнейшие изменения, чтобы привести образцы в соответствие с новыми течениями в области web-дизайна, уведомляя о произведенных коррективах всех сотрудников, являющихся авторами страниц.

Истинно эволюционный путь.

Технология использования образцов дизайна действительно интересна и обладает значительным потенциалом. Это поистине эволюционный путь, помогающий централизованным командам разработчиков эффективно общаться с сотнями авторов, жаждущих работать над сайтом. Данный подход позволяет избежать негативного, формализованного отношения, сопровождающего применение шаблонов и инструкций, это путь конструктивного сотрудничества со специалистами, являющимися авторами web-страниц на предприятии. К тому же, этот метод основывается на программном обеспечении, простом в создании и применении.

Если вы заинтересовались этой темой и хотите узнать подробнее о том, как использование метода образцов дизайна сайтов может повысить эффективность команды разработчиков, тогда советуем посетить дневной семинар Дугласа Ван Дайна и Джеймса Ландея ( Образцы дизайна: принципы и технологии )


При поддержке дизайн-студии Netsah – web site design and development studio, web site promotion services, graphic design
А так же студии Promodo – Раскрутка сайта. Продвижение оптимизация сайтов. Реклама маркетинг в Интернет. Советы специалистов.

Статьи по теме:
  страницы: 1


WebmasterPro.com.ua - интернет-маркетинг и реклама. Поисковые системы. Хостинг, партнерские программы, разработка сайта

 

Новости, статьи и пресс-релизы присылайте на news@webmasterpro.com.ua 
При перепечатке материалов ссылка на WebmasterPro обязательна

Rambler's Top100

Rating@Mail.ru


Copyright © 1999-2003 webmaster@webmasterpro.com.ua
Система публикаций Sanitarium WebLoG